As you come off the A1 to join the A14 towards the M11 you'll run into a permanent specs installation which goes on for miles and miles from the A1 to the start of the M11. That section of the A14 is a notorious accident black spot, so keep your eyes peeled.

The section of the A1(M) passed peterborough is nice and wide at 4 lanes, usually quiet and frequented by unmarked cars because its used regularly by certain motorists who like to see how fast their car can go.

Hopefully you'll have exited the A1 before you run into the miles of 60/50 limit with Gatso and Truvelo cameras.
